What happens when optical fiber cables get very hot

Higher temperatures tend to increase the attenuation due to alterations in the glass's refractive index. Optical fiber's ability to withstand extreme heat and cold directly impacts signal integrity, network reliability, and maintenance costs, especially in harsh environments like industrial facilities, outdoor installations, and data centers. Harsh heat can degrade normal fiber optic cables, causing downtime, data loss, or expensive replacements. Thus, the conjugation of high power propagation and tight bending, resulting from the actual FTTH infrastructures, is responsible for fibre lifetime reduction, mainly caused by the local increase of the coating temperature. High temperature impacts several internal parts in different ways: Laser diodes (DFB, VCSEL): Output power and wavelength shift with temperature.

Gyta optical cable reference standards

Performance Specifications of GYTA Optical Cable:Meets standards: YD/T 901 and IEC 60794-1Application: Outdoor optical cables for core networks, metropolitan area networks, and access networksInstallation methods: Pipeline . Xcom ensures a stable quality control system for our cable products through several programs inc ied as central strength member. GYTA is a type of fiber optic cable in stranded loose tube fiber optic cable with compact structure, and the cable jacket is made of strong Polyethylene. GYTA optical cable has good mechanical properties and temperature characteristics; the loose tube material itself has good water resistance and high strength; the tube is filled with special ointment, which provides key protection for the optical fiber; specially designed compact optical cable. The core of the cable contains steel wires (possibly with a PE cushion layer), surrounded by loose tubes and filler ropes.
